Why Choose a Gold Logo?

When it comes to branding, a gold logo can communicate a lot about your business. Gold is universally recognized as a symbol of quality, luxury, and success. Using gold in your logo can instantly convey these attributes to your customers, making them perceive your brand as high-end and trustworthy.

Consider these benefits of incorporating gold into your logo design:

  • Elegance and Sophistication: Gold adds a touch of class and refinement to your brand image.
  • Premium Appeal: It signals high quality and luxury, attracting customers who value exclusivity.
  • Timelessness: Gold is a classic color that never goes out of style, ensuring your logo remains relevant for years to come.
  • Eye-Catching: A well-designed gold logo can stand out from the competition, grabbing attention and making a lasting impression.
  • Versatility: Gold can be paired with various other colors and design elements to create a unique and memorable brand identity.

Whether you're in the fashion, jewelry, finance, or hospitality industry, a gold logo can help you establish a strong and prestigious brand presence. The key is to use it strategically and in a way that aligns with your brand values and target audience. Remember, it's not just about slapping gold on everything; it's about crafting a design that is both beautiful and meaningful.

Key Elements of a Gold Logo Design

Creating a successful gold logo design involves more than just choosing the color gold. It requires careful consideration of several key elements that work together to create a cohesive and impactful visual representation of your brand. Let's break down these elements:

  • Color Palette: While gold is the star of the show, the other colors you choose will significantly impact the overall look and feel of your logo. Consider pairing gold with black for a classic and sophisticated look, white for a clean and minimalist design, or deep blues and greens for a more regal and luxurious feel. Experiment with different combinations to find what best represents your brand personality. Don't be afraid to explore complementary colors, but always ensure that the contrast is sufficient for readability and visual appeal.
  • Typography: The font you choose for your brand name or initials is crucial in conveying the right message. Opt for elegant and sophisticated fonts like serif or script fonts for a classic and luxurious feel. Alternatively, you can use bold and modern sans-serif fonts for a more contemporary and minimalist look. Ensure that the font is legible and scales well across different sizes and applications. Think about the weight and spacing of the letters – subtle adjustments can make a big difference in the overall impact.
  • Imagery and Symbols: Incorporating relevant imagery or symbols can add another layer of meaning to your logo. Consider using abstract shapes, geometric patterns, or iconic representations of your industry or brand values. Keep the imagery simple and clean to avoid cluttering the design. The goal is to enhance the logo's visual appeal and memorability without overwhelming the core message. Think about how the imagery interacts with the gold elements and the typography to create a harmonious and balanced composition.

Consider using gradients, highlights, and shadows to create depth and dimension. Experiment with different finishes, such as matte, glossy, or metallic, to achieve the desired look and feel. However, be mindful of overdoing it – too many effects can make the logo look busy and unprofessional. The key is to use textures and effects sparingly to enhance the gold elements without distracting from the overall design.

By carefully considering these key elements, you can create a gold logo that is both visually stunning and effectively communicates your brand message. Remember to prioritize clarity, simplicity, and memorability in your design.

Gold Logo Design Ideas & Inspiration

Need some inspiration to get your creative juices flowing? Here are a few gold logo design ideas, incorporating names or initials, that you can adapt for your brand:

  1. Monogram Logos: Combine your initials in an elegant and intertwined monogram, using a gold color palette for a luxurious touch. This is perfect for personal brands or businesses with established names. Consider using a classic serif font for a timeless and sophisticated look. Add subtle embellishments or flourishes to the monogram to make it even more unique and memorable. Experiment with different letter combinations and arrangements to find the perfect balance and visual harmony.
  2. Geometric Logos: Use geometric shapes and lines to create a modern and abstract logo, incorporating gold accents for a touch of sophistication. This is ideal for tech companies or businesses that want to convey innovation and precision. Use bold and contrasting colors to make the gold elements stand out. Consider incorporating negative space to create a sense of depth and intrigue. Experiment with different geometric patterns and arrangements to find a design that is both visually appealing and memorable.
  3. Minimalist Logos: Embrace simplicity with a minimalist logo featuring your brand name in a clean and elegant font, using gold as the primary color. This is perfect for businesses that value simplicity and sophistication. Use a sans-serif font for a modern and contemporary look. Keep the design clean and uncluttered to ensure maximum impact. Consider using a subtle gradient or texture to add depth and visual interest. Experiment with different font weights and sizes to find the perfect balance and readability.
  4. Nature-Inspired Logos: Incorporate natural elements like leaves, flowers, or branches into your logo design, using gold to highlight specific details and add a touch of luxury. This is ideal for businesses in the beauty, wellness, or environmental industries. Use delicate and intricate details to create a sense of elegance and sophistication. Consider using a watercolor effect to add a soft and natural touch. Experiment with different natural elements and arrangements to find a design that is both visually appealing and meaningful.
  5. Vintage-Inspired Logos: Draw inspiration from vintage typography and design elements to create a classic and timeless logo, using gold to add a touch of glamour and nostalgia. This is perfect for businesses that want to evoke a sense of history and tradition. Use ornate fonts and decorative elements to create a sense of elegance and sophistication. Consider using a distressed texture to add a vintage feel. Experiment with different vintage styles and eras to find a design that is both authentic and visually appealing.

Remember to tailor these ideas to your specific brand and target audience. The key is to create a logo that is both visually appealing and effectively communicates your brand message.

Choosing the Right Font for Your Gold Logo

The font you choose for your gold logo plays a crucial role in conveying your brand's personality and values. The right font can enhance the elegance and sophistication of your logo, while the wrong font can detract from its overall impact. Here's a guide to choosing the perfect font for your gold logo:

  • Serif Fonts: Serif fonts are characterized by the small decorative strokes at the end of each letter. They are often associated with tradition, elegance, and authority. Serif fonts are a great choice for gold logos that aim to convey a sense of sophistication and trustworthiness. Some popular serif fonts for gold logos include Times New Roman, Garamond, and Baskerville. These fonts are classic and timeless, making them a reliable choice for businesses that want to establish a strong and enduring brand presence.
  • Sans-Serif Fonts: Sans-serif fonts lack the decorative strokes found in serif fonts. They are often associated with modernity, simplicity, and clarity. Sans-serif fonts are a great choice for gold logos that aim to convey a sense of innovation and minimalism. Some popular sans-serif fonts for gold logos include Helvetica, Arial, and Futura. These fonts are clean and contemporary, making them a popular choice for tech companies and businesses that want to project a modern and forward-thinking image.
  • Script Fonts: Script fonts resemble handwriting and are often associated with elegance, creativity, and personalization. Script fonts are a great choice for gold logos that aim to convey a sense of luxury and exclusivity. However, script fonts can be difficult to read, so it's important to choose a font that is both legible and visually appealing. Some popular script fonts for gold logos include Brush Script, Lucida Handwriting, and Edwardian Script. These fonts are elegant and sophisticated, making them a popular choice for high-end brands and businesses that want to add a personal touch to their logo.
  • Display Fonts: Display fonts are designed to be used in headlines and logos. They are often more decorative and expressive than traditional fonts. Display fonts can be a great choice for gold logos that aim to make a bold statement and stand out from the competition. However, display fonts can be overwhelming if not used carefully, so it's important to choose a font that is both visually appealing and easy to read. Some popular display fonts for gold logos include Impact, Cooper Black, and Bauhaus 93. These fonts are bold and attention-grabbing, making them a popular choice for businesses that want to make a strong impression.

Consider your brand's personality and values when choosing a font for your gold logo. The font should complement the overall design and effectively communicate your brand message.

Practical Applications of Your Gold Logo

Once you have a stunning gold logo, it's time to put it to work! Here are some practical applications of your gold logo to enhance your brand presence:

  • Business Cards: A gold logo on your business cards instantly elevates your professional image. Use a high-quality paper stock and consider adding a gold foil finish for an extra touch of luxury.
  • Website: Integrate your gold logo seamlessly into your website design. Use it in the header, footer, and throughout your website to reinforce your brand identity.
  • Social Media: Use your gold logo as your profile picture and watermark your images with it to maintain a consistent brand presence across all social media platforms.
  • Marketing Materials: Incorporate your gold logo into your brochures, flyers, and other marketing materials to create a cohesive and professional brand image.
  • Product Packaging: Use your gold logo on your product packaging to add a touch of luxury and sophistication. Consider using gold foil or embossing to make your logo stand out.
  • Signage: Display your gold logo prominently on your storefront signage to attract customers and reinforce your brand identity.

By strategically applying your gold logo across various platforms and materials, you can create a strong and consistent brand presence that resonates with your target audience.
